Unwelcome Spoils

Angelic though she seems
Her poison kiss is fatal
Her beauty is a dream
And scent more sweet than maple
At times her arms embrace
At others, armed with hate
Her vision of the future
Shows I arrive too late
What makes her this enigma
A brilliant but cold
Why she works hard for her figure
She knows she'll lose when old
A touch before my arrival
One not so permitted
Has led her down a spiral
Of crimes not yet committed
Her elegance is fragile
A touch could bring the break
She loves the air of love
But every touch is rape
We fight for close and feeling
But distance overcomes
We are never too revealing
But never come undone
Her bra strap on display
The world takes her for granted
But whenever we lay
We never get it started
So I grow colder still
Awaiting confirmation
To touch her brings a chill
So I make imitation
I long to take her gently
To bring her to the edge
But she fears for her gentry
Scorn when both in bed
How beautiful she is
How patient I once was
How can we both exist like this
When love for lust was lost
Written by Benzy_420 (BTheW)
